SRM demand linked to Serum DEX volume and fee-discount mechanics

PositioningDirection:BullishSeverity:Medium

Pattern:

Demand for SRM rises when Serum trading volumes increase and fee-discount/staking utility is effectively monetized.

Mechanism:

Market participants who trade heavily or provide liquidity have an incentive to hold SRM to obtain fee discounts or to participate in staking programs.

When Serum markets see new pairs, increased TVL in market-making strategies, or promotional fee-discount programs (airdrops, rebates, liquidity mining), holders increase accumulation or reduce sell-side pressure.

Observable metrics:

  • Serum aggregated 24h/7d trading volume for SRM pairs and broader Serum market share on Solana;
  • change in staked SRM supply and rate of new staking deposits;
  • number of addresses interacting with fee-discount smart contracts or claiming rebates;
  • new institutional or market-maker wallet staking activity;
  • correlation between discount utilization and effective realized fee savings per trader.

Monitoring and rules:

Set threshold alerts for volume increases (e.g., sustained >X% week-over-week), new staking deposit spikes, and increases in active fee-discount claims.

Actionable outcomes:

A confirmed increase in DEX volume accompanied by rising staked supply and active fee-discount uptake is a repeatable signal to increase exposure to SRM due to structural utility-driven demand.

Risks and nuance:

Fee-discount programs can be temporary and artificially boost demand while funded by token incentives; verify sustainability by checking whether fee savings are organic (trader economics) and whether incentives are financed from protocol revenue rather than token inflation.
